Output 042e331789d28e90b33618ac8529a597f4e3f807f30db81811e9be2e43fb75e5:17

value
69766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437ebabf1124208ac9f033fb247d9f327b54b93a OP_EQUAL
address
37qu1iR8nsY7a82CBS3GyyD3zVDixgnBGJ
transaction
042e331789d28e90b33618ac8529a597f4e3f807f30db81811e9be2e43fb75e5
spent
true